2011-10-23 17 views
5

Sto eseguendo emacs-nox 23.3 nell'emulatore Konsole (da kde), la maggior parte dei temi di colore ha strani colori.I colori sono strani/errati nell'emulatore di terminale

Ad esempio, mi piace il Solarized Theme. Mi aspetto che il tema dovrebbe essere così:

Solarized Theme http://ethanschoonover.com/solarized/img/screen-ruby-dark.png

Tuttavia, questo è ciò che ottengo:

Broken Solarized Theme http://img824.imageshack.us/img824/3881/voronoi2.png

La maggior parte dei temi che viene fornito in package emacs-color-theme hanno un comportamento simile . Ho provato a cambiare le impostazioni del colore di Konsole: nessun risultato. Ho anche provato a sostituire my .Xresources con this one, senza successo.

risposta

6

Sono necessari 256 colori nel terminale per la maggior parte dei temi di colore per avere un aspetto decente. Prova ad aggiungere questo al vostro .bashrc (o .zshrc):

TERM=xterm-256color 

Dopo aver Sourced l'impostazione (source .bashrc), ricominciano Emacs e, auspicabilmente, i temi saranno in cerca molto meglio.

+0

Inserisco questa riga in .Xresources e mi chiedo perché non funziona. -.- ty! – 0xbadc0de

4

No, non mettere questa linea

TERM = xterm-256color

a .Xresources. Provare a eseguire emacs con questo comando:

emacs TERM = xterm-256color

e se tutto è ok, mettere questa riga al .bashrc o il file .bash_profile:

emacs alias = 'TERM = xterm-256color emacs

Dopo che il vostro grado di eseguire emacs con cmd soliti 'emacs' e ottenere i colori normali in editor.

Problemi correlati